Responsibilities

  • Lead the strategic planning, design, and execution of an enterprise-wide corporate risk management program
  • Oversee the placement, optimization, and management of the Property & Casualty insurance portfolio, including self-insured and captive programs
  • Evaluate enterprise risk exposures and develop strategies to safeguard organizational assets and minimize financial loss
  • Direct insurance purchasing, consulting partnerships, claims management, and administration of all insurance lines
  • Provide strategic oversight and guidance on the organization’s captive insurance program(s)
  • Lead financial recovery initiatives related to property and casualty losses, including FEMA and other federal assistance programs
  • Drive due diligence efforts for acquisitions and oversee post-integration risk management strategies, ensuring optimal coverage, cost efficiency, and standardization
  • Partner with Medical School affiliates and external partners to assess and manage areas of shared risk
  • Serve as a key collaborator with Legal Affairs on insurance, indemnification, and liability provisions—negotiating favorable contractual terms
  • Represent Finance on system-wide committees, including Institutional Claims, Environment of Care, and Workplace Safety initiatives
  • Establish departmental goals, monitor performance, and implement strategies to achieve operational excellence
  • Collaborate with hospital leadership to support financial planning, variance analysis, and annual budgeting processes
  • Manage external brokers, consultants, and vendors while serving as the organization’s lead interface with the Property & Casualty insurance market
  • Leverage data analytics and emerging technologies, including AI, to enhance risk insights and operational efficiency
  • Lead, develop, and mentor team members, fostering a high-performing and collaborative culture
